How far is Charleston, WV, from Hailey, ID?

The distance between Hailey (Friedman Memorial Airport) and Charleston (Yeager Airport) is 1736 miles / 2793 kilometers / 1508 nautical miles.

The driving distance from Hailey (SUN) to Charleston (CRW) is 2069 miles / 3329 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 36 hours 31 minutes.

Distance from Hailey to Charleston

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Hailey to Charleston.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 1735.735 miles
  • 2793.395 kilometers
  • 1508.312 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 1731.583 miles
  • 2786.712 kilometers
  • 1504.704 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).

How long does it take to fly from Hailey to Charleston?

The estimated flight time from Friedman Memorial Airport to Yeager Airport is 3 hours and 47 minutes.

Flight carbon footprint between Friedman Memorial Airport (SUN) and Yeager Airport (CRW)

On average, flying from Hailey to Charleston generates about 195 kg of CO2 per passenger, and 195 kilograms equals 430 pounds (lbs). The figures are estimates and include only the CO2 generated by burning jet fuel.
